Walker is a small town in California with a population of 336. Residents earn $47,917 per year, which is 36% below the national average.
Based on current data, Walker receives an overall livability score of 2.5 out of 5.0, earning a grade of C+. Key strengths include low unemployment, abundant sunshine. Areas to be aware of include high housing costs, an elevated poverty rate, below-average incomes. The median household income in Walker is $47,917, 36% below the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.0%. The poverty rate of 41.4% exceeds the national average of 12.4%, indicating economic hardship for a significant portion of the population. Workers commute an average of 52 minutes, longer than the typical American commute of 28 minutes.
The median home value in Walker is $431,000, making it a premium housing market at 53% above the U.S. median of $281,900. With a home price-to-income ratio of 9x, housing affordability is a significant challenge for many families.
27.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 94.3%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 4.7/10.
Walker exper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 51°F. Winters average 32°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. With 330 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 6.2 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 48.
